Uttarakhand is known for its natural beauty and spiritual significance. The state is home to some of the most beautiful hill stations like Nainital, Mussoorie, and Ranikhet. Uttarakhand is also famous for its ancient temples like Kedarnath, Badrinath, and Gangotri. The local culture of Uttarakhand is diverse and vibrant, with various festivals celebrated throughout the year. Some of the famous festivals of Uttarakhand are Kumbh Mela, Bikhauti Mela, and Harela.

History and Geography of Uttarakhand in India Political Map
Uttarakhand was carved out of the state of Uttar Pradesh in 2000 and is located in the northern part of India. The state is bordered by Tibet to the north, Nepal to the east, and the states of Uttar Pradesh and Himachal Pradesh to the south and west, respectively. The state is also known as the “Devbhumi” or the “Land of the Gods” due to its spiritual significance and ancient temples.
Adventure and Nature in Uttarakhand in India Political Map
Uttarakhand is a paradise for adventure enthusiasts. The state offers various adventure activities like trekking, camping, river rafting, and paragliding. The state is home to some of the most beautiful national parks and wildlife sanctuaries, like Jim Corbett National Park and Rajaji National Park, where travelers can experience the beauty of nature up close.
Cuisine of Uttarakhand in India Political Map
The cuisine of Uttarakhand is simple yet delicious. The state is famous for its Garhwali and Kumaoni cuisine, which includes dishes like Aloo ke Gutke, Bhang ki Chutney, and Bal Mithai. The food in Uttarakhand is mostly prepared using locally sourced ingredients and has a unique taste that travelers should definitely try.
